Strawberry Freezer Jam


I made freezer jam for the first time and it is so easy!!! You just have to make sure you buy the freezer jam pectin that says NO COOKING. They only had the ones you cook, with all of the canning supplies. I actually found it in the baking aisle on the very bottom shelf below all of the Jell-0 (at Walmart). All you add is the pectin, sugar and strawberries (blended). Below are the instructions that are on the back of the pectin box (Ball Fruit Jell Freezer Jam Pectin NO COOKING).

1 Stir sugar and contents of 1 package in a bowl until well blended.
2 Add 4 cups crushed fruit (for peaches, reduce to 3 1/2 cups). Stir 3 minutes.
3 Ladle jam into clean plastic (or glass)freezer jars.
4 Twist on lids and let stand until thickened, about 30 minutes.
5 Refrigerate up to 3 weeks or freeze up to 1 year.
6 NOTE: Fresh strawberries: 4 (1 lb) pkgs Frozen Strawberries: 3 (12 oz) bags.
7 Fresh Peaches: 12 medium.
8 Frozen Peaches: 3 (16 oz) bags.
9 Fresh Raspberries: 6 (6 oz) pkgs.
10 Frozen Raspberies: 3 (12 oz) bags.


If you use the above amounts of fruit and one pectin packet it makes 5 (8oz.) jars of jam. I bought pint jars instead of 8 oz. and I was able to make almost 6 full jars using 2 packets (you get 2 packets in a box of the Ball brand) of pectin and 4 (1 lb.) packages of fresh strawberries. Honey Whole Wheat Bread

3 C. really warm water
1 1/2 T. yeast (or 2 yeast packets)
Dissolve and wait until yeast froths then add:
1/4 C. shortening
1/4 C. honey
1 T. salt
about 6 C. wheat flour

Add flour 1 C. at a time until you have soft dough. Knead and put into bowl. Cover with cloth and let raise about 1 hour or until it has about doubled in size (it raises much better if you put in front of warm window with sun shining). Knead again and place bread into baking tins and raise again for another hour. Bake at 350 degrees for 30 minutes until brown on top. Butter top of bread while still in oven and let bake another 2 minutes. Remove and let cool about 10 minutes in pans and then turn out and cool 10 minutes before slicing. Makes 3 regular loaves or 2 large loaves.

I like the way the bigger loaf turned out so when I make it again I am going to make 2 large loaves instead of 3. I found a recipe for honey butter (just make sure you use real butter)! I only had the stuff that says it bakes like real butter and it didn't turn out the way it's supposed to be. It still tastes good but isn't as thick:)


Honey Butter

1/2 C. butter
1/2 C. honey

Mix butter with hand mixer until smooth and creamy and then slowly add honey while continuing to mix.
